Transwijk-Zuid

Transwijk-Zuid is a densely built neighbourhood with 2,910 residents, mostly young adults aged 25-45. It's a very urban area with 3,711 addresses per km². One resident describes an "impoverishment" and notes: "The houses are going to the immigrant community and status holders AZC. Neighbourhood is getting dirtier, stinks, neighbourhood no longer has neighbour contacts, everyone just does their own thing." This is based on a single review, so it's one perspective. The neighbourhood Transwijk-Zuid has a mix of housing, with 14% single-family homes and 11% owner-occupied.

How is the neighbourhood Transwijk-Zuid?

Transwijk-Zuid is a very urban neighbourhood with a high density of addresses. The population is young, with many singles (1,465 one-person households) and few families with children (175). One resident gave a negative review, mentioning changes in the community and cleanliness. The area has good access to shops, schools, and a park.
